How much do network operations jobs pay per year?

As of May 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for network operations in Alabama is $108,118.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$84,300.00 and $145,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in Network Operations, and why are they important?

To thrive in Network Operations, you need a solid understanding of networking concepts, protocols, and troubleshooting, typically sup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Proficiency with network monitoring tools, firewalls, and certifications like Cisco CCNA or CompTIA Network+ is often required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ication are vital soft skills in this role. These skills ensure network reliability, quick resolution of issues, and efficient collaboration with technical teams.

What are Network Operations?

Network Operations refers to the processes and activities involved in managing, monitoring, and maintaining computer networks to ensure they run efficiently and securely. Professionals in network operations, often working in a Network Operations Center (NOC), are responsible for troubleshooting network issues, performing regular maintenance, and ensuring network uptime. They also monitor network performance, address security vulnerabilities, and implement necessary updates to keep the network running smoothly. Effective network operations are crucial for organizations that rely on continuous and secure data communication.

What is the difference between Network Operations vs Network Support Specialist?

AspectNetwork OperationsNetwork Support Specialist
CertificationsCCNA, CompTIA Network+CCNA, C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entMonitoring, managing network infrastructure, troubleshooting issuesProviding technical support, resolving user network problems
Employer & Industry UsageIT departments, service providers, large organizationsHelp desks, IT support teams, managed service providers

Network Operations professionals focus on maintaining, monitoring, and managing entire network systems, ensuring optimal performance. In contrast, Network Support Specialists primarily assist users with network issues and troubleshoot specific problems. Both roles require similar certifications and often work within the same industry environments, but their responsibilities differ in scope and focus.
